You guys see my mods. I am not sure if buying a tuner would benefitme or not. I plan on getting cams and L/T headers someday but not for awhile. Do any of you guys have tuners and did you even notice a difference in the way the car drives or feels? Should I just go have a tune done at a dyno shop? Also if I do end up getting a tuner any brands that I should look for or stay away from?

Sorry for the newbie questions guys but I'm fairly new to the Mach scene and don't want to make a mistake on a mod that may not be worth the money.
